2019 中興秋招筆試題1

2021-09-26 11:26:10 字數 573 閱讀 5135

2019.8.25中興

1.陣列按數字出現頻次排序

題意為從乙個亂序陣列中,將其中的整數按照出現的頻次多少來排列,比如輸入為

[1,2,1,2,3,3,1,6,4,4,4,4],那麼輸出就應該為[4,4,4,4,1,1,1,2,2,3,3,6],

其中,如果某兩個數字的出現頻次相同,那麼就按照輸入用例中的原順序排列

思路:     1、利用map記錄,

2、然後交換key和value,存放在新map中,

3、然後倒序存入新陣列中

mapm1;

for(auto &i:salay)

m1[i]++;

multimapm2;

for(auto it = m1.begin();it!=m1.end();it++));}

vectorvalay2;

int count = 0;

for(auto it2 = m2.rbegin();it2!=m1.end();it2++)

}return valay2;

}};

2020屆秋招中興筆試題

在本人堅持不懈的努力刷題下,終於發現題目的 了。leetcode題目為 49.字母異位詞分組,有興趣的同學可以對比學習。題目的大致意思是 超市賣東西,然後統計那些商品相同的組合。例如 abcd 與 bacd 是不同商品的組合,可以歸於同乙個類別 要求統計出,出現次數多於一次的商品組合類別,有助於幫助...

2014中興筆試試題

1.c語言中的volatile關鍵字 volatile關鍵字是一種型別修飾符,用它宣告的型別變數表示可以被某些編譯器未知的因素更改,比如 作業系統 硬體或者其它執行緒等。遇到這個關鍵字宣告的變數,編譯器對訪問該變數的 就不再進行 優化,從而可以提供對特殊位址的穩定訪問。2.訪問越界了 定義的陣列是a...

多益網路2019秋招筆試題

1 雜湊雜湊值的計算平均查詢長度 雜湊表的構造方法 4 除留餘數法 假設雜湊表長為 m,p為小於等於 m 的 最大數數,則雜湊 函式為 h k k p 5 偽隨機數為 採用乙個偽隨機函式作為雜湊函式,即 h key random key 雜湊表處理衝突的方法 1 開放定址法 2 再雜湊法 3 鏈位址...